9. Related Party Transactions

For the fiscal years ended June 30, 2012 and 2011, the Company accrued $252,000, each, in salaries payable to its officers and major shareholders, which are reflected in notes payable to those shareholders. $90,400 and $37,800 of accrued salaries were paid during the respective years.

 

As of June 30, 2012 and 2011, the balances of shareholder notes were $552,466 and $383,677, respectively. The balance included accrued salaries, along with various advances to and from the Company.  The notes are unsecured, due upon demand and accrue interest at the end of each month on the then outstanding balance at the rate of 5.00% per annum.  As of June 30, 2012 and 2011, accrued interest payable on the notes was $14,962 and $4,852, respectively. Interest paid during the fiscal years ended June 30, 2012 and 2011, was $12,412 and $13,687, respectively. These notes payable do not approximate fair value, as they are with related parties, and do not bear market rates of interest.
